One of the most common questions couples ask is: “How late is too late to hire a day-of coordinator?”
The honest answer is that earlier is always better, but it is rarely too late to bring in professional support! Most wedding experts recommend hiring a day-of coordinator at least two to three months before your wedding so they have time to learn your plans, connect with vendors, and prepare a seamless execution strategy.
That said, many couples wait until the final stretch. Some coordinators can step in weeks before the wedding if availability allows, but this often comes with limitations. A strong coordination experience requires time to organize timelines, confirm logistics, and understand your vision. In fact, the role typically begins well before the wedding day, often one to three months out, even when it is called “day-of” coordination.
